The rise of decentralized intelligence is revolutionizing the landscape of artificial learning. This paradigm shift focuses on multi-agent AI, where autonomous agents collaborate to accomplish complex goals. Unlike centralized AI, which relies on a single powerful core, decentralized intelligence distributes decision-making power across a network of agents. This architecture offers several strengths. First, it improves robustness and resilience by mitigating the impact of individual agent failures. Second, it allows for scalability as new agents can be seamlessly integrated into the network. Third, it fosters innovation through the interaction of different perspectives and methods.
Multi-agent AI has the potential to address some of the society's most pressing challenges, including climate change, disease outbreaks, and urban development. As research and development in this field progresses, we can foresee even more transformative applications of decentralized intelligence.

Unlocking Collective Intelligence with Multi-Agent Systems
Multi-agent systems offer a novel framework for unlocking collective intelligence. By coordinating the actions of many autonomous agents, we can achieve complex goals that are beyond the capabilities of any single agent. This approach has shown promise in a wide range of applications, such as robotics, problem-solving, and even financial modeling.
Each agent within a multi-agent system possesses its own limited set of capabilities and operates based on adaptive rules. Through interaction and communication, these agents can collaborate to achieve a common objective. This emergent behavior arises from the collective wisdom of the system as a whole, surpassing the individual intelligence of its components.
The development of effective multi-agent systems requires careful consideration of factors such as agent architecture, communication protocols, and learning algorithms. Exploration in this field continues to advance, pushing the boundaries of what is possible with collective intelligence.
